About

Dr. Dan Benscoter is a pathologist practicing in WEATHERFORD, TX. Dr. Benscoter is a doctor who specializes in the study of bodily fluids and tissues. As a pathologist, Dr. Benscoter can help your primary care doctor make a diagnosis about your medical condition. Dr. Benscoter may perform a tissue biopsy to determine if a patient has cancer, practice genetic testing, and complete a number of laboratory examinations. Pathologists can also perform autopsies which can determine a persons cause of death and gain information about genetic progression of a disease.
